What You Do Today
Manage the lease lifecycle — applications, screening, lease execution, renewals, and move-outs. Run credit checks, verify income and employment, check references and eviction history. For renewals, decide the rent increase that maximizes revenue without losing good tenants. Manage the turnover process — inspections, security deposit accounting, make-ready coordination. Track lease expirations, send renewal notices on schedule, and maintain compliance with local landlord-tenant law that varies by city.

How It Works
Tenant screening models evaluate applicants beyond the credit score — incorporating rental history patterns, income stability, employment verification, and reference signals to predict lease performance. Renewal models predict each tenant's probability of renewing at various rent increase levels, finding the optimal increase that maximizes long-term revenue. NLP generates lease documents from templates with property-specific and tenant-specific terms, checking for compliance with local regulations. Workflow automation manages the entire lease lifecycle — triggering renewal notices, inspection scheduling, and deposit accounting on schedule.
What Changes
Screening becomes faster and more predictive — fewer bad tenants, fewer discrimination risks from inconsistent manual screening. Renewal pricing becomes data-driven instead of gut-feel. Lease processing time drops. Compliance risks decrease with automated regulatory checking.
What Stays the Same
The human interaction during showings and move-in. Judgment calls on borderline applicants. The renewal conversation that retains a great tenant. Handling difficult tenant situations with empathy and legal awareness. Local market knowledge that says 'we can push rents here but not there.' The owner relationship — managing expectations, reporting performance, recommending capital improvements.
